DIARY OF A WIMPY KID: THE LONG HAUL (U)

WHO’S IN IT?

Jason Ian Drucker (Barely Lethal), Owen Asztalos (Paterson), Charlie Wright (film debut), Alicia Silverstone (Clueless), Tom Everett Scott (La La Land), Joshua Hoover (The Nice Guys), Chris Coppola (Beowulf), Kimberli Lincoln (film debut), Mira Silverman (film debut)

WHO’S BEHIND THE CAMERA?

David Bowers (Flushed Away), director, writer; Jeff Kinney (film debut) and Adam Sztykiel (Alvin and the Chipmunks: The Road Chip), writers; Nina Jacobson (The Hunger Games) and Brad Simpson (Party Monster), producers; Anthony B. Richmond (Legally Blonde), cinematographer; Troy Takaki (Hitch), editor

WHAT’S IT ABOUT?

Greg Heffley (Drucker) and his family head out on a road trip to see their grandmother for her 90th birthday, but their journey goes off course when Greg and his older brother Rodrick (Wright) plot a scheme to attend a video game convention instead…

IN ONE SENTENCE, WHY SHOULD YOU BE EXCITED?

The film series based on the popular American children’s book series is now into its fourth entry, with an all-new cast and an even crazier set of misadventures than before.

WHEN’S IT OUT?

FRIDAY 26TH MAY 2017
